University of Mississippi is in University, MS.

In the most recent year for which we have data, 41 general education degrees were granted at University of Mississippi.

Online Class Availability at University of Mississippi

Distance learning is available at University of Mississippi. Of 26,449 students, 1,904 (7%) studied exclusively online and 14,512 (55%) took at least some classes online.

Student Demographics & Diversity

Below you’ll find the composition of General Education graduates at University of Mississippi, broken down by degree level.

Program-wide, General Education graduates at University of Mississippi are 80% women (33) and 20% men (8).

General Education Doctoral Program at University of Mississippi

Of the 41 doctoral general education degrees awarded at University of Mississippi, 80% were women (33) and 20% were men (8).

The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of General Education doctoral degree recipients at University of Mississippi.

Race / Ethnicity Number of Graduates
White 17
Hispanic / Latino 1
Black / African American 22
Asian 1
Racial-ethnic diversity of General Education majors at University of Mississippi

Minority students account for 59% of General Education doctoral degree recipients at University of Mississippi, higher than the national average of 44%.*

*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
